description Product Description

Used as a skin-penetrating enhancer in cosmetic and pharmaceutical formulations, 2-ethyl hexyl lactate helps improve the delivery of active ingredients into the skin. It is commonly found in anti-aging creams, moisturizers, and topical treatments due to its ability to support hydration and enhance product absorption. Its ester structure provides mildness and compatibility with human skin, making it suitable for sensitive skin products. Additionally, it acts as a biodegradable solvent in eco-friendly formulations, replacing more aggressive solvents in personal care items.
